The welding depth of a laser welding machine is closely related to the performance and structure of the welding material, as well as the power of the laser welding machine equipment. Therefore, for items of different materials and materials, different welding machines with different powers are required, and the results are also different. 1、 Laser welding machine power a. 300W to 500W laser welding machine 300W laser welding machine, with a welding thickness not exceeding 1.5mm. Of course, sometimes thicker materials can also be welded through strength and thermal deformation. Requirements for household appliances and high-speed stainless steel laser welding of 1.5mm steel plates with a thickness of less than 1mm and a penetration depth of less than 1mm. b. 1000 watts and 2000 watts 1000W fiber laser can weld stainless steel up to 3mm. The 1500W laser welding machine can weld stainless steel up to 5mm. The 2000 watt laser welding machine can weld stainless steel up to 8mm. c. 2000 watts and 3000 watts The 2500W laser welding machine can weld stainless steel up to 10mm. The 3000 watt laser welding machine can weld within a range of 12mm. a. 2mm thickness For stainless steel within 3 millimeters, about 2 millimeters, it is recommended to use a 1000 watt fiber laser for welding, with a speed of over 1 meter per minute. 500 watts can also be used, but the speed is slower. b. 3mm thickness 500W laser welding is used for welding stainless steel plates with a thickness of 3 mm. Single sided welding can penetrate materials with a thickness of 1.5mm. If both sides are welded, each 1.5mm or 3mm thick material will be welded through.. c. 10 mm thickness 1000 watts can also be welded to 10mm stainless steel plates, and the melt pool can be single-sided 3mm. Some products do not require high tension, but they can also meet the requirements. If you slow down, slow welding may also be as deep as 5mm.
